End-to-End encryption for Google Drive

The encryption is done locally, on your computer, not on Google’s cloud. This is important, as it means no unencrypted data ever leaves your PC. As long as your PC is secure, so is your data. Anyone spying on your Google Drive will only see encrypted files which are useless to them.
